B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and examined to meet stringent high quality and safety specifications. BHT can be a lipophilic natural compound which is mostly employed as an antioxidant in many industrial apps. In animal diet, BHT FEED GRADE TEST is extensively used to circumvent the oxidation of fats and oils in animal feed, therefore preserving the nutritional worth and increasing the shelf lifetime of the feed. Oxidized fats not just lose nutritional efficacy but may make damaging compounds, affecting the wellbeing and progress of livestock. The inclusion of BHT in feed demands demanding testing to be certain it adheres to regulatory expectations and is Safe and sound for usage by animals, which finally enters the human foodstuff chain. The screening protocols normally evaluate the purity, efficacy, and opportunity residues in animal tissues.
Yet another critical compound in the chemical area is Pentachloropyridine. This compound is a chlorinated derivative of pyridine and has garnered fascination as a result of its utility being an intermediate in the synthesis of agrochemicals, dyes, and pharmaceuticals. Its significant diploma of chlorination makes it a potent compound, which should be taken care of with treatment as a result of probable toxicity and environmental fears. Pentachloropyridine serves as being a constructing block in chemical synthesis, allowing for chemists to create a lot more intricate molecules Which might be Employed in herbicides, insecticides, as well as spec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, provided its likely environmental persistence and bioaccumulation possibility. Industries dealing with this compound generally undertake closed-technique creation approaches and arduous protection protocols to attenuate exposure.
M-Phenylene Diamine, typically abbreviated as MPD, is an aromatic amine that attributes prominently inside the manufacture of aramid fibers, that are effectively-noted for their heat resistance and toughness. Kevlar and Nomex, used in physique armor and fireplace-resistant garments, respectively, are developed working with MPD being a crucial precursor. The compound itself is made of a benzene ring with two amino groups in the meta positions, rendering it appropriate for making polymers with attractive thermal and mechanical Houses. M-Phenylene Diamine (MPD) is additionally used in the dye marketplace, notably in hair dyes and also other cosmetic apps, although its use has actually been curtailed in some areas because of basic safety concerns. When production products containing MPD, suitable occupational basic safety practices are necessary to guard workers from prolonged exposure, which may lead to pores and skin sensitization or other health issues.
O-Phenylene Diamine (OPDA), even though structurally comparable to MPD, differs within the positioning on the amino teams, which noticeably influences its chemical reactivity and application. OPDA is usually employed while in the creation of dyes and pigments, where by it contributes towards the formation of vivid colours which might be steady and extensive-Long lasting. It is usually Employed in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s function in corrosion inhibitors and rubber chemicals further highlights its versatility. Nonetheless, much like other aromatic amines, OPDA can be linked to toxicity challenges, and therefore, its use is meticulously controlled and monitored. The significance of right handling, correct storage, and suitable protecting actions cannot be overstated when dealing with OPDA in almost any industrial environment.

two-Heptanone is actually a ketone that By natural means takes place in a few vegetation and is also found in little quantities in human sweat and specified animal secretions. It is usually used in the fragrance and flavor industries on account of its pleasant, fruity odor. Furthermore, 2-Heptanone has observed apps to be a solvent and intermediate in organic synthesis. Curiously, research has advised that it may Enjoy a role in chemical signaling, specifically in insects, the place it functions as an alarm pheromone. This has resulted in its research in pest Handle techniques and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its somewhat very low toxicity causes it to be appropriate for use in buyer solutions, although appropriate labeling and managing Guidelines are often mandated.
